detrusor-sphincter dyssynergia — detrusor–striated sphincter dyssynergia contraction of the sphincter muscle of the urethra at the same time the detrusor muscle of the bladder is contracting, resulting in obstruction of normal urinary outflow; it may accompany detrusor… … Medical dictionary
detrusor instability — involuntary contraction of the detrusor muscle of the bladder caused by nonneurological problems such as bladder outlet obstruction. Cf. detrusor hyperreflexia … Medical dictionary

pontine micturition center — a group of neurons in the dorsolateral pontine tegmentum that project to spinal nuclei and coordinate urethral sphincter relaxation and detrusor contraction to facilitate urination. Called also Barrington nucleus … Medical dictionary
